  7. When I was a younger 2 rod bank fisherman I fished straight 40 lb braid all the time. You get a lot more use out of the braid and at 40 lb it's thin enough to not really affect action on lures and thick enough, if you DO backlash, can easily be picked out. Don't use cheap fluoro - you will lose lures and that sucks. Moving baits like chatters you don't need a leader or copoly/fluoro and I am convinced it doesn't decrease your bites.

  13. Hear me out - I put ceramics in a lot of my reels under the main gear and on the worm gear pawl. These are the two areas that may not get oiled as frequently and are subject to buildup and rust, so I put dry ceramics in and forget about them. Optionally( and you see this in some reels already) you can put in bushings since a ball bearing isn't needed here. I have serviced a lot of reels over my years and the two areas I mention are some of the biggest areas where rusted bearings rear their ugly head.
